10+ Comfort Food Recipes to Warm Your Heart and Home

10+ Comfort Food Recipes to Warm Your Heart and Home

Comfort food brings warmth and joy into your home. Many dishes evoke feelings of happiness and nostalgia, making us feel good during tough times or chilly days. These recipes are often simple to prepare and can turn any meal into a comforting experience.

A cozy kitchen with steaming pots, baking trays, and a warm, inviting atmosphere. Ingredients like butter, flour, and sugar are scattered on the countertop

From creamy pastas to hearty casseroles, comfort food encompasses a variety of flavors and styles that cater to different tastes. You can create meals that not only satisfy hunger but also create lasting memories with friends and family.

1) Mac and Cheese

A steaming bowl of creamy mac and cheese surrounded by a scattering of golden breadcrumbs and a sprinkle of freshly chopped parsley

Mac and cheese is the ultimate comfort food. With its creamy and cheesy goodness, it warms your heart and satisfies your hunger. You can enjoy it as a main dish or a side.

To make it even better, try adding different cheeses like smoked gouda or pepper jack for a twist. Everyone loves a gooey, baked mac and cheese with a crunchy topping.

Start by cooking elbow macaroni in boiling water until tender. Drain it, then mix it with a rich cheese sauce made from milk, butter, and flour. Bake it in the oven for a crunchy finish, and you have a perfect meal.

Ingredients

  • 1 lb elbow macaroni
  • 4 cups shredded sharp cheddar cheese
  • 2 cups whole milk
  • 1 cup heavy cream
  • 1/4 cup unsalted butter
  • 1/4 cup all-purpose flour
  • 1/2 teaspoon salt
  • 1/2 teaspoon black pepper

Cooking Instructions

  1. Preheat your oven to 350°F (175°C).
  2. Cook the macaroni according to the package instructions.
  3. In a pot, melt the butter over medium heat.
  4. Stir in the flour, then slowly add milk and cream.
  5. Add cheese, salt, and pepper until melted.
  6. Combine the cheese sauce with the macaroni.
  7. Pour into a baking dish and bake for 25-30 minutes.

Chicken Pot Pie

A steaming chicken pot pie sits on a rustic wooden table, surrounded by fresh herbs and vegetables. A golden, flaky crust covers the bubbling filling

Chicken pot pie is a classic comfort food that warms your heart. It’s loaded with tender chicken, mixed vegetables, and a creamy sauce. The flaky crust adds the perfect touch.

You can make this dish in various ways. Some people prefer a homemade crust, while others find store-bought ones just as good. No matter which you choose, the filling is what makes this meal special.

You can also customize your pot pie. Try adding herbs or seasoning to suit your taste. Whether you keep it simple or mix in your favorite ingredients, chicken pot pie is sure to be a hit at dinner.

Ingredients

  • 2 cups cooked chicken, shredded
  • 1 cup mixed vegetables (peas, carrots, corn)
  • 1/3 cup onion, chopped
  • 1/3 cup butter
  • 1/3 cup all-purpose flour
  • 1 Âľ cups chicken broth
  • 2/3 cup milk
  • 1 tsp salt
  • ½ tsp black pepper
  • 1 pie crust

Cooking Instructions

  1. Preheat your oven to 425°F (220°C).
  2. In a saucepan, melt butter over medium heat.
  3. Add onion and cook until soft.
  4. Stir in flour, salt, and pepper until blended.
  5. Gradually add chicken broth and milk, cooking until thick.
  6. Add chicken and vegetables, then pour into a pie crust.
  7. Cover with a second crust and seal edges.
  8. Cut slits on top for steam to escape.
  9. Bake for 30-35 minutes until golden brown.

3) Beef Stroganoff

A steaming pot of Beef Stroganoff simmers on a stove, surrounded by fresh herbs, mushrooms, and a dollop of sour cream

Beef Stroganoff is a popular comfort food that you can easily prepare at home. This dish features tender strips of beef cooked in a creamy sauce full of flavor. It’s perfect served over egg noodles or rice.

To make Beef Stroganoff, you will need some key ingredients. Start by cooking the beef until it’s seared and juicy. Then, sautĂ© onions and mushrooms to add depth to the recipe.

The creamy sauce is the heart of this dish, made with sour cream or cream and a bit of beef broth. This rich sauce makes each bite indulgent and satisfying.

Beef Stroganoff is a great choice for family dinners or special occasions. You can dress it up with fresh herbs or keep it simple—it’s delicious either way.

Ingredients:

  • 1 pound beef (sirloin or tenderloin)
  • 1 onion, chopped
  • 8 ounces mushrooms, sliced
  • 2 cups beef broth
  • 1 cup sour cream
  • 2 tablespoons flour
  • Egg noodles or rice

Cooking Instructions:

  1. Sear the beef in a skillet over medium-high heat (about 375°F or 190°C) until browned.
  2. Add onions and mushrooms; cook until soft.
  3. Stir in flour and cook for 1 minute.
  4. Gradually add beef broth, stirring until thickened.
  5. Remove from heat and mix in sour cream.
  6. Serve over cooked egg noodles or rice.

4) Chicken Alfredo

A steaming bowl of creamy Chicken Alfredo topped with fresh parsley, served with a side of garlic bread and a glass of white wine

Chicken Alfredo is a classic comfort food that combines tender chicken, creamy sauce, and fettuccine pasta. It’s a dish that feels indulgent yet is simple enough for any night of the week.

To start, cook your fettuccine until it’s al dente. In a pan, sautĂ© seasoned chicken until it’s cooked through and golden brown. Then, make a creamy Alfredo sauce by melting butter and adding garlic. Mix in heavy cream and Parmesan cheese for that rich flavor.

Combine everything by tossing the chicken and pasta in the sauce. You can garnish with parsley for a nice touch. Serve immediately and enjoy your delicious meal.

Ingredients

  • 8 oz fettuccine pasta
  • 2 chicken breasts, sliced
  • 2 tbsp butter
  • 2 cloves garlic, minced
  • 1 cup heavy cream
  • 1 cup grated Parmesan cheese
  • Salt and pepper to taste
  • Fresh parsley, for garnish

Cooking Instructions

  1. Boil water and cook fettuccine according to package instructions.
  2. In a skillet, melt butter over medium heat.
  3. Add garlic and sauté for 1 minute.
  4. Cook sliced chicken until golden and cooked through.
  5. Stir in heavy cream and Parmesan cheese. Mix well.
  6. Add drained fettuccine to the sauce and toss to coat.
  7. Serve hot, garnished with parsley.

5) Lasagna

A bubbling pan of golden, cheesy lasagna sits on a rustic wooden table, surrounded by vibrant ingredients like tomatoes, basil, and garlic

Lasagna is one of the ultimate comfort foods. With layers of pasta, rich meat sauce, and creamy cheese, it feels like a warm hug on a plate. You can make traditional beef lasagna or try a lighter option with chicken and spinach.

This dish is perfect for family dinners or gatherings with friends. The smell of lasagna baking in the oven fills your home with a delicious aroma, making everyone excited for mealtime.

You can customize lasagna easily. Add your favorite vegetables or switch out the types of cheese to suit your taste. No matter how you make it, it’s sure to bring smiles to the table.

Ingredients

  • Lasagna noodles
  • Ground beef or shredded chicken
  • Marinara sauce
  • Ricotta cheese
  • Mozzarella cheese
  • Parmesan cheese
  • Spinach (optional)
  • Garlic
  • Olive oil
  • Italian seasoning
  • Salt and pepper

Cooking Instructions

  1. Preheat your oven to 375°F (190°C).
  2. Cook lasagna noodles according to package instructions.
  3. In a pan, brown the meat with olive oil and garlic.
  4. Stir in marinara sauce and Italian seasoning.
  5. In a baking dish, layer noodles, meat sauce, ricotta, and mozzarella.
  6. Repeat layers until all ingredients are used.
  7. Top with Parmesan cheese.
  8. Bake for 45 minutes or until bubbly.
  9. Let cool for a few minutes before serving.

6) Clam Chowder

A steaming bowl of clam chowder surrounded by oyster crackers and a sprig of fresh parsley on a rustic wooden table

Clam chowder is a warm and creamy soup that is perfect for comfort. This dish combines tender clams, smoky bacon, and hearty potatoes in a delicious broth. It’s a classic recipe that many people enjoy on chilly days.

Making clam chowder is simple and rewarding. You can use canned clams for convenience and add fresh vegetables like onions and celery. This recipe often takes under an hour to prepare.

The creamy texture and savory flavors bring a sense of warmth to your meal. Serve it with crusty bread for dipping or enjoy it on its own.

Ingredients

  • 2 cans of clams
  • 4 strips of bacon
  • 1 cup chopped onions
  • 1 cup chopped celery
  • 2 cups diced potatoes
  • 2 cups heavy cream
  • Salt and pepper to taste

Cooking Instructions

  1. Cook bacon in a large pot until crispy. Remove and crumble.
  2. In the bacon fat, sauté onions and celery until soft.
  3. Add diced potatoes and clams (with juice).
  4. Pour in heavy cream and bring to a boil.
  5. Reduce heat and simmer for 20 minutes.
  6. Season with salt and pepper and serve hot.

7) Shepherd’s Pie

A steaming dish of shepherd's pie, topped with creamy mashed potatoes and filled with savory meat and vegetables, sits on a rustic wooden table

Shepherd’s Pie is a warm and hearty dish that brings comfort to any meal. It usually features a delicious filling made from ground meat and vegetables, all topped with creamy mashed potatoes.

The great thing about Shepherd’s Pie is its versatility. You can use lamb for a classic taste or substitute it with beef if you prefer. Mix in your favorite vegetables like peas and carrots to add extra flavor and nutrition.

This dish is perfect for dinner, and leftovers taste even better the next day. You can freeze it for future meals too, making it a great option for busy nights.

Ingredients

  • 2 lbs ground lamb or beef
  • 1 medium onion, chopped
  • 2 carrots, diced
  • 1 cup frozen peas
  • 4 cups mashed potatoes
  • 1 cup beef broth
  • Salt and pepper to taste
  • Olive oil for cooking

Cooking Instructions

  1. Preheat your oven to 400°F (200°C).
  2. In a large skillet, heat the olive oil over medium heat.
  3. Add onions and carrots. Cook until softened.
  4. Stir in the ground meat and cook until browned.
  5. Add peas and beef broth. Season with salt and pepper.
  6. Simmer for 10 minutes until thickened.
  7. Place the meat mixture in a baking dish and top with mashed potatoes.
  8. Bake for 25-30 minutes until golden brown.

8) Chili Con Carne

A steaming pot of chili con carne simmering on a stovetop, surrounded by colorful ingredients like tomatoes, beans, and spices

Chili Con Carne is a hearty dish that warms you up on a cold day. It combines beef, beans, and spices to create a flavorful meal. You can easily prepare it in one pot, making cleanup a breeze.

To start, gather your ingredients. You’ll need ground beef, kidney beans, diced tomatoes, onion, bell peppers, garlic, and chili seasonings. This dish is perfect for meal prep and tastes even better the next day!

Cooking is simple. Brown the beef, then add the vegetables and spices. Let it simmer for about 30 minutes, and you’ll have a delicious chili ready to enjoy.

You can customize it by adding toppings like cheese, sour cream, or avocado. It’s a favorite for family dinners or gatherings with friends.

Ingredients

  • 1 lb (450 g) ground beef
  • 1 can kidney beans
  • 1 can diced tomatoes
  • 1 onion, chopped
  • 1 bell pepper, chopped
  • 2 cloves garlic, minced
  • Chili seasoning to taste

Cooking Instructions

  1. Brown the ground beef in a large pot over medium heat (165°F/74°C).
  2. Add the chopped onion and bell pepper. Sauté for 4 minutes.
  3. Stir in minced garlic and cook for 1 minute.
  4. Add kidney beans, diced tomatoes, and chili seasoning.
  5. Simmer for 30 minutes, stirring occasionally.

9) Spaghetti Carbonara

A steaming plate of spaghetti carbonara with crispy bacon and creamy sauce, garnished with fresh parsley and a sprinkle of black pepper

Spaghetti Carbonara is a classic Italian dish that brings comfort to many. This creamy pasta is made with simple ingredients, making it easy to prepare at home.

You will use eggs, cheese, pancetta or bacon, and spaghetti. The heat of the pasta cooks the eggs, creating a smooth sauce without the need for cream.

To get started, cook your spaghetti in salted water until al dente. In a separate pan, cook the pancetta until crispy. Mix eggs, grated cheese, and pepper in a bowl.

Once the spaghetti is done, combine it with pancetta and the egg mixture. The heat will help the sauce thicken. Enjoy this delicious dish any day of the week!

Ingredients

  • 12 oz (340 g) spaghetti
  • 4 oz (115 g) pancetta or bacon
  • 2 large eggs
  • 1 cup (100 g) grated Parmesan cheese
  • Freshly ground black pepper
  • Salt

Cooking Instructions

  1. Boil a large pot of salted water.
  2. Cook spaghetti until al dente.
  3. In a pan, cook pancetta until crispy.
  4. Whisk eggs with cheese and pepper.
  5. Combine hot spaghetti with pancetta.
  6. Mix in the egg mixture until creamy.

10) Chicken Tikka Masala

A steaming bowl of chicken tikka masala sits on a rustic wooden table, surrounded by vibrant spices and fresh herbs. A warm, inviting atmosphere fills the kitchen

Chicken Tikka Masala is a beloved comfort food. It combines tender chicken pieces with a creamy, spiced tomato sauce. The flavors are rich and savory, making it perfect for any night.

To start, marinate your chicken in yogurt, ginger, and spices. This helps to tenderize the meat and enhance the taste. After marinating, grill or bake the chicken until cooked through.

Next, prepare the sauce. Sauté onions, garlic, and ginger in a pan. Then, add tomatoes and a mix of spices like cumin, paprika, and garam masala. Stir in heavy cream for that delightful richness.

Serve your Chicken Tikka Masala with steamed rice or warm naan. It’s a satisfying meal that brings comfort to your table.

Ingredients

  • 1 ½ pounds chicken, cut into pieces
  • 1 cup plain yogurt
  • 1 tablespoon ginger, grated
  • 2 cloves garlic, minced
  • 2 tablespoons garam masala
  • 1 tablespoon cumin
  • 1 can (15 ounces) tomato sauce
  • 1 cup heavy cream
  • Salt to taste

Cooking Instructions

  1. Marinate chicken in yogurt, ginger, and spices for at least 1 hour.

  2. Grill or bake chicken at 400°F (200°C) until it is cooked through.

  3. In a pan, sauté onions, garlic, and ginger until they are soft.

  4. Add tomato sauce and spices; cook for 10 minutes.

  5. Stir in heavy cream; simmer until it is heated.

  6. Combine chicken with the sauce and serve with rice or naan.

Similar Posts